Investigators said the baby’s skull was fractured Sept. 28 after John Paul Huskey, 28, jumped on a chair and the chair broke apart, sending a nail into the 18-month-old’s head.
But instead of calling for help to come to their Beach Drive apartment, the Huskeys wrapped their baby’s head in duct tape and continued to use meth, officials said.
The baby did not receive medical attention until the next morning, when John Paul Huskey called 911 from a cell phone in Calhoun County, investigators said, adding that one of the reasons the couple refused to call for help earlier was because they knew officers would find drugs in their apartment. The parents did not call for help until the next morning, when Jessica Huskey noticed the child had turned blue, officials said.
